About

Furong Qu is a scholar working on Health, Toxicology and Mutagenesis, Cellular and Molecular Neuroscience and Neurology. According to data from OpenAlex, Furong Qu has authored 7 papers receiving a total of 37 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Health, Toxicology and Mutagenesis, 1 paper in Cellular and Molecular Neuroscience and 1 paper in Neurology. Recurrent topics in Furong Qu's work include Air Quality and Health Impacts (2 papers), Topological Materials and Phenomena (1 paper) and Neurotransmitter Receptor Influence on Behavior (1 paper). Furong Qu is often cited by papers focused on Air Quality and Health Impacts (2 papers), Topological Materials and Phenomena (1 paper) and Neurotransmitter Receptor Influence on Behavior (1 paper). Furong Qu collaborates with scholars based in China, United Kingdom and Japan. Furong Qu's co-authors include Masahiro Nagai, Jie Zhang, Masahiro Nomoto, Takuo Nomura, Meng He, Yang Xia, Yumeng Zhang, Jing Wang, Zhimin Hu and Xiuhong Wang and has published in prestigious journals such as Brain Research, International Journal of Biometeorology and Environmental Science Processes & Impacts.
